Hyderabad, January 18

Actor Rashmika Mandanna recently paid a visit to Japan for the premiere of her film 'Pushpa 2: The Rule'. She was accompanied by her co-star Allu Arjun.

Taking to her Instagram handle, Rashmika shared a heartfelt note, penning down her thoughts on the event. She also included a picture, going through fan letters and gifts.

"So I was in Japan for a day and all the love I received there in just one day was so so sooooo wholesome!!! I got so many letters and so many gifts and I read them all and I got back home all the gifts and I can't tell you how emo I become seeing all of this!! Thankyou so so so much for all this love always Japan!! I love you! And I can't wait to come back again but next time it'll be for a longer duration!! I promise! and I promise you I'll try learning more of Japanese for the next time visit!! Bigggggest hugs!!"

At the event, Rashmika spoke to her fans before personally meeting them at the event.

Allu Arjun, who also enjoys a major fanbase in Japan, delighted the audience by delivering a popular 'Pushpa 2' dialogue in Japanese.

The makers shared videos from the event, showing fans turned up in large numbers, with many holding posters and sporting masks inspired by Allu Arjun's iconic character Pushpa Raj. "PUSHPA MANIA AT THE SPECIAL PREMIERE IN JAPAN. The Japanese audience is showering their love and admiration for Icon Star @alluarjun at the grand premiere," they wrote in the caption.

Directed by Sukumar B, 'Pushpa 2: The Rule' was released in 2024, emerging as a big hit at the box office. A sequel to 2021's 'Pushpa: The Rise', the film featured Allu Arjun in the lead, alongside Rashmika Mandanna, Fahadh Faasil, Jagapathi Babu, Sunil and Rao Ramesh.

The team is expected to return for the third instalment of 'Pushpa'.
